In a world that often demands detachment from our bodies and instincts, reconnecting to your sacral chakra—the energetic seat of creativity, sensuality, and pleasure—can feel like a revolutionary act. Located just below your navel, this vibrant orange energy center governs your relationship with flow, passion, and the sacred wisdom of your physical form. When balanced, it fuels artistic expression, healthy intimacy, and unapologetic joy. If you’ve felt creatively stifled, emotionally numb, or disconnected from your body’s innate wisdom, this ritual offers a pathway back to your sensual power.

Known as Svadhisthana in Sanskrit, the sacral chakra thrives on movement, fluidity, and connection. Its element is water—a reminder that like rivers, our creative and sensual energies must flow freely to remain vital. Blockages here often manifest as fear of pleasure, repressed emotions, or a sense of stagnation. By working with crystals, breathwork, and intentional movement, we can dissolve these barriers and reignite our inner fire.

The Ritual: Step by Step

1. Prepare Your Sanctuary

Begin by cleansing your space with sage or palo santo. Arrange your crystals in a circle around your candle—this creates a protective energetic grid. For an added boost, wear a zodiac tiger eye bracelet, as tiger eye enhances courage and sexual vitality. Light your candle, visualizing its flame activating your sacral center.

2. Grounding Breathwork

Sit cross-legged and place one hand on your lower abdomen. Inhale deeply through your nose, imagining warm, golden light filling your pelvis. Exhale through pursed lips, releasing any tension. Repeat for 5 cycles. As you breathe, sense the weight of societal conditioning dissolving—you are reclaiming your right to feel.

3. Sacral Mantra Activation

Chant the sacral chakra bija mantra “VAM” (pronounced vahm) seven times. Feel the vibration resonating in your hips and sacrum. If resistance arises, hold a nephrite jade bracelet—its soothing energy helps release emotional blockages.

4. Creative Movement

Stand and let your body move freely—no choreography, no judgment. Swing your hips, stretch like a cat, or sway like ocean waves. This isn’t about performance; it’s about remembering your body’s language. As you move, envision orange light spiraling outward from your sacral center, dissolving shame or old narratives about sensuality.

5. Sensual Journaling

Write responses to these prompts without censoring yourself:
“My body feels most alive when…”
“I deny my pleasure by…”
“My sensual power looks like…”

6. Crystal Charging

Place your sacral stones on your lower abdomen. Visualize them absorbing stagnant energy and radiating warm, citrus-hued light. Say aloud: “I honor my desires. I am safe in my body. My creativity is limitless.” Let this truth seep into your cells.

When to Repeat:

Perform this ritual during the new moon (for new beginnings) or whenever you feel disconnected from your creative flow. Over time, you’ll notice increased confidence, heightened intuition, and a deeper trust in your body’s wisdom.
